The Drop-in Stewardship Volunteers Season, organised by Friends of Acadia, has resulted in several significant accomplishments over the summer. The Stewardship Crew and volunteers have been involved in various projects, including the construction of a new bogwalk and the reclamation of historic vistas.

A major highlight of the season was the building of a new bogwalk. This project required the collective efforts of the Stewardship Crew and volunteers, who worked tirelessly to design and construct the new walkway. This new structure will enhance the experience for visitors while ensuring the preservation of the natural bog environment.

The reclamation of historic vistas was another significant achievement of the season. This initiative involved clearing vegetation and restoring views that had been obscured over time. The restored vistas now offer visitors a chance to appreciate the area’s natural beauty and historical significance.

The Drop-in Stewardship Volunteers Season showcases the power of community involvement in preserving and enhancing natural and historical sites. The efforts of the Stewardship Crew and volunteers have not only improved the visitor experience but also contributed to the conservation of these important areas.
